Assessment of Viscosity of Alginate Impression Materials Mixed at Different Water Temperatures

Background: Alginate impression materials are widely used in dentistry, and viscosity influences their flow and accuracy. Water temperature may affect the rheological properties of alginate.
Objective: The objective of this study was to assess the viscosity of alginate impression materials using a viscometer at varying water temperatures (7°C, 25°C, and 50°C) .
Method: Three types of alginate were mixed with water at three different temperatures, and viscosity was measured using a viscometer.
Results: A clear correlation between temperature and viscosity was observed. Higher temperatures resulted in lower viscosity, improving material flow and detail reproduction.
Conclusion: The viscosity of alginate impression materials was significantly affected by water temperature (p < 0.05), with observable variations in viscosity noted across different temperature conditions.
